3. What fabric works best for this quilt block?
Cotton fabric is ideal due to its durability, ease of sewing, and variety of colors and patterns.

4. Can I hand-sew the quilt block instead of using a sewing machine?
Yes, you can hand-sew it using a strong needle and thread, although a sewing machine speeds up the process.

5. How do I make sure my quilt block is the right size?
Measure and cut fabric accurately, maintain a consistent seam allowance, and trim the block after assembling.
